intel: change urb max shader geometry for CML GT1
Below deqp cts failure is seen on CML GT1 only , GT2 all test passes, changing the max shader geometry to 256 (previous 640) fixes all failure tests.Similar issue on BDW GT1 https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/merge_requests/3173 dEQP-GLES31.functional.geometry_shading.layered. render_with_default_layer_cubemap render_with_default_layer_3d render_with_default_layer_2d_array Closes: https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/issues/4102 Signed-off-by: Abhishek Kumar <abhishek4.kumar@intel.com> Acked-by: Lionel Landwerlin <lionel.g.landwerlin@intel.com> Part-of: <https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/mesa/mesa/-/merge_requests/8550>
